Output 07ba85173a501391941188d1a16ed4ea992575a62552818f8718b4e576666035:1

value
17911343
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 99f63e796ce944d20a9532b2753880735b3d7054 OP_EQUALVERIFY OP_CHECKSIG
address
1F35NgnSVsdvhFjoNKTKtpi7JyccdxqQde
transaction
07ba85173a501391941188d1a16ed4ea992575a62552818f8718b4e576666035
spent
true